Today we’d like to introduce you to Alexandra Bradberry.
Hi Alexandra , so excited to have you with us today. What can you tell us about your story?
I’m Alex Bradberry, the founder of The Sparkle Bar. I launched it in 2015 with the vision of creating a space where people could feel seen, celebrated, and confident in their own skin.
At its core, The Sparkle Bar was built to honor individuality. I wanted to create an inclusive, elevated experience that reminded people how fun getting ready could be—and that beauty should always feel like a celebration, never a chore. From the moment someone books their appointment to the moment they leave the chair, our goal is to make them feel special, cared for, and reminded that they’re truly one of one.
We’ve had the joy of serving clients in so many ways—from one-on-one lessons to makeup for weddings, proms, birthdays, bachelorettes, or even just because. We’ve done glam for passport photos, media appearances, and unforgettable celebrations. No matter the occasion, our goal remains the same: to make people feel confident and seen.
We also love that, through the artistry of makeup, we get to remind people that what makes them beautiful is what makes them them—that they were created one of one.
Over the years, we’ve been fortunate to take The Sparkle Bar across the country, creating experiences through activations, brand partnerships, and editorial opportunities. We’ve partnered with WWD, celebrated with Veuve Clicquot, and been featured in Travel + Leisure. From intimate moments in the studio to large-scale events, it’s been such a fun ride.
Beyond the brand, I’m a proud mom of two incredible daughters who inspire me daily. I worked full-time during the first five years of building this business—so no, it hasn’t always been easy—but it’s been a deeply fulfilling adventure. I’m so grateful for the doors this journey has opened, and I’m incredibly excited to be celebrating our 10-year anniversary this year in September. The best is still to come.
Alright, so let’s dig a little deeper into the story – has it been an easy path overall and if not, what were the challenges you’ve had to overcome?
It has never been a smooth road—there have been so many obstacles and unexpected challenges along the way. But I think that’s just the reality of building a business. Some of those hurdles you can prepare for, and others completely catch you off guard.
For The Sparkle Bar, one of the most unique and defining moments in our journey was passing a legislative bill—something most businesses never have to navigate. That process, working to get SB1320 passed in Arizona to protect makeup artists and clarify licensing requirements, was both daunting and empowering. It reminded me that real change is possible, and that anyone—yes, anyone—can make a difference when they commit and follow through.
Going through that experience early on gave me so much confidence. It showed me that I could do hard things, follow a process, and bring something meaningful to life. That moment is one of the things I’m most proud of—and it’s a big part of what makes The Sparkle Bar so special. Yes, we’re a beauty studio that celebrates individuality and glam, but we’re also a symbol of what’s possible when you advocate for yourself and your industry.
Over the years, there have been many pivots and learning curves. We’ve built a lot of this business publicly, sharing the journey openly on social media. That includes the wins and the hard seasons—like when COVID hit five years in and we had to shut down for nearly six months. Nothing about that was easy, but it reinforced our resilience and adaptability.
